The Benefits of Electric Mobility Scooters

Mobility scooters can be a great way to boost your independence and allow you to go out and about without the need for others to push you forward. This increased sense of independence among people who are older and disabled often encourages them to be more active, and helps to reduce loneliness.

Cost

The cost of mobility scooters differs based on the model of scooter and the features. For instance, four-wheel models tend to be more expensive than three-wheel models. Additionally, all-terrain scooters typically cost more than in-home scooters. The price of a scooter is affected by its weight and size. For instance heavier and bigger scooters will require more power than smaller ones.

drive-devilbiss-scout-12-amp-scooter-compact-transportable-power-scooter-motorized-mobility-scooter-for-adults-red-1.jpgA mobility scooter is a motorized vehicle designed to help people with limited physical strength and stamina get around. They are typically utilized by older adults who do not have the ability to use the walking cane or walker but require a bit more support than the wheelchair. Mobility scooters can be very beneficial for people suffering from chronic or all-body disabilities, such as fibromyalgia, multiple sclerosis, arthritis, and diabetes.

The most popular scooters have either three or four wheels design. 3-wheel scooters are lighter and smaller and offer greater mobility and storage space in a car trunk. However, they're slightly more unstable on bumpy or uneven ground and may not work well indoors. Four-wheeled scooters are the ideal choice for rough terrain and outdoor use. They offer more stability, have a larger base and more robust tires.

Another thing to consider when choosing the right scooter is its drive range or the distance it can travel on a single charge. If you plan to use their scooter often for long distances should consider an option with a larger drive range. People who have to transport their scooters on a regular basis must ensure that the most heavy parts of the scooter are easily lifted.

Some scooters have front and rear suspensions which helps to absorb the shock of driving over rough or uneven surfaces. This can increase the ride and give you an easier, more comfortable ride. In addition there are many scooters that have extra storage space for carrying items, which can be an ideal option for those who want to take their scooters for a trip. Some scooters have an under-seat storage area that is hidden beneath the seat, while other models have storage options on the front and in the tiller.

Mobility

Electric mobility scooters can be a safe and efficient way to help those with mobility issues gain independence. They're generally less expensive than automobiles, and require less maintenance. They also come with a range of accessories that can make them more comfortable and practical. Whatever scooter you pick it is essential to test it out to ensure that it is stable and that it gives you confidence. It's also crucial to read the instruction manual and learn how to operate it.

The main benefit of electric three wheel mobility scooter scooters is that they offer a much more controlled experience than wheelchairs. Electric scooters have brakes that are similar to those found on bicycles. They are equipped with a single lever for both acceleration and braking. They're easy to operate and can be operated without the need to disengage a throttle or to push an accelerator pedal. The brakes can be operated by hand, which is handy when parking or stopping on the slope.

Many manufacturers design their scooters to accommodate various needs of users. For instance, some have seats that can be adjusted in different ways to increase comfort and utility, including the ability to swivel up to 360 degrees, height adjustments with power, extra padding, and lumbar support. The tiller, which is the scooter's steering column, can be adjusted as well. Smaller scooters usually have thinner tillers, which can be easier to turn, while larger scooters have more robust ones that are more stable.

Class 3 scooters have to be fitted with a full set or lights and mirrors to be legal to drive on the road. They are also more powerful and have a greater maximum speed than smaller scooters. Some people purchase these huge scooters to replace their vehicles and can be outfitted with a windscreen as well as a seat covers.

Many people who require a mobility scooter are eligible to Medicare and Medicaid coverage, which could reduce or even eliminate cost of the devices. People who live near the poverty line might be able to obtain a mobility scooter when they apply for additional social benefits.

Environment

Electric scooters offer a variety of environmental benefits, such as less energy consumption and a lack of tailpipe emissions. However their environmental footprint is contingent on a variety of aspects, including the source of power used to charge them and the sustainability of their manufacturing processes. In addition, the end of life management of these vehicles is critical to reduce their impact on the environment. Utilizing green energy sources to charge and the use of responsible disposal methods for scooters and batteries can help minimize the environmental footprint of these vehicles.

The environmental impact of a mobility scooter can be assessed in four phases that include production, operation, maintenance, and disposal. The mining and extraction process of raw materials is a part of the manufacturing process used for mobility scooters, which could have an environmental impact. The assembly of the vehicle as well as the production of its components can also produce large amounts of CO2. These effects can be minimized by using sustainable manufacturing methods and sourcing raw materials from responsible suppliers.
